diff --git a/root/_t/layout.html b/root/_t/layout.html
index 8d39196..d0f3e8d 100644
--- a/root/_t/layout.html
+++ b/root/_t/layout.html
@@ -136,7 +136,7 @@
layui.use('layim', function(layim){
var $ = layui.jquery;//
- var target = 'ws://120.24.230.60:6060/os/ws/chat?token=#(token)';
+ var target = 'ws://127.0.0.1/os/ws/chat?token=#(token)';
var ws;
if ('WebSocket' in window) {
@@ -426,16 +426,16 @@
- 我发表的贴
+ 我的投稿
我收藏的贴
diff --git a/root/index.html b/root/index.html
index aa57977..300ac77 100644
--- a/root/index.html
+++ b/root/index.html
@@ -177,8 +177,8 @@
-
JAVA后端架构设计群:237626260
-
Redkale技术交流群:527523235
+
Redbbs交流群:237626260
+
Redkale技术交流群:237626260
@@ -205,7 +205,7 @@
#for(x : hotView.rows??)
#(x.title)
- #(x.viewnum)
+ #(x.viewnum)
#else
没有相关数据
diff --git a/root/jie/detail.html b/root/jie/detail.html
index 97975c9..d8086e2 100644
--- a/root/jie/detail.html
+++ b/root/jie/detail.html
@@ -179,7 +179,7 @@
#for(x : hotView.rows??)
#(x.title)
- #(x.viewnum)
+ #(x.viewnum)
#else
没有相关数据
diff --git a/root/jie/index.html b/root/jie/index.html
index b0f75c3..8b2bfa4 100644
--- a/root/jie/index.html
+++ b/root/jie/index.html
@@ -88,7 +88,7 @@
#for(x : hotView.rows??)
#(x.title)
- #(x.viewnum)
+ #(x.viewnum)
#else
没有相关数据
diff --git a/src/com/lxyer/bbs/base/TaskQueue.java b/src/com/lxyer/bbs/base/TaskQueue.java
index bc8a790..410573d 100644
--- a/src/com/lxyer/bbs/base/TaskQueue.java
+++ b/src/com/lxyer/bbs/base/TaskQueue.java
@@ -126,7 +126,7 @@ public class TaskQueue extends BaseService implements Runnable
cacheSource.set(30 * 60, cacheKey, ids);
}
- int[] contentids = new int[limit];
+ int[] contentids = new int[((List) ids).size()];
for (int i = 0; i < ((List) ids).size(); i++) {
contentids[i] = ((List) ids).get(i);
}
diff --git a/src/com/lxyer/redim/ChatWebSocket.java b/src/com/lxyer/redim/ChatWebSocket.java
index e553034..48ab824 100644
--- a/src/com/lxyer/redim/ChatWebSocket.java
+++ b/src/com/lxyer/redim/ChatWebSocket.java
@@ -17,6 +17,7 @@ import java.util.concurrent.CompletableFuture;
*
* Created by liangxianyou at 2018/7/8 22:51.
*/
+@SuppressWarnings("Duplicates")
@RestWebSocket(name = "chat", catalog = "ws", comment = "文字聊天", anyuser = true)
public class ChatWebSocket extends WebSocket {
diff --git a/src/com/lxyer/redim/impl/ImFriendServiceImpl.java b/src/com/lxyer/redim/impl/ImFriendServiceImpl.java
index d1f1030..50dca63 100644
--- a/src/com/lxyer/redim/impl/ImFriendServiceImpl.java
+++ b/src/com/lxyer/redim/impl/ImFriendServiceImpl.java
@@ -18,7 +18,9 @@ import org.redkale.util.ResourceType;
import javax.annotation.Resource;
import java.net.InetSocketAddress;
import java.util.ArrayList;
+import java.util.Comparator;
import java.util.List;
+import java.util.stream.Collectors;
@ResourceType(ImFriendService.class)
@RestService(name = "imfriend",automapping = true, comment = "好友管理")
@@ -51,7 +53,7 @@ public class ImFriendServiceImpl extends BaseService implements ImFriendService
List friend = new ArrayList<>();
List group = new ArrayList<>();
- List list = new ArrayList();
+ List list = new ArrayList();
records.forEach(x->{
Kv _friend = Kv.by("id", x.getUserid());
_friend.set("username", x.getNickname());
@@ -61,7 +63,10 @@ public class ImFriendServiceImpl extends BaseService implements ImFriendService
list.add(_friend);
});
- friend.add(Kv.by("groupname", "默认分组").set("id", 1).set("online", list.size()).set("list", list));
+ //把自己排在最上面
+ List _list = list.stream().sorted(Comparator.comparing(x -> !x.getStr("username").equals(mine.getStr("username")))).collect(Collectors.toList());
+
+ friend.add(Kv.by("groupname", "默认分组").set("id", 1).set("online", _list.size()).set("list", _list));
group.add(Kv.by("groupname", "默认分组").set("id", 1).set("avatar", "/res/images/avatar/13.jpg"));
data.set("mine", mine).set("friend", friend).set("group", group);